Using modified clients (Forks)

The most popular solution among advanced users is to install modified versions of the application. The project YouTube ReVanced, which replaced the closed one YouTube Vanced, has remained the leader in this niche for many years. This is not a ready-made application that you can simply download, but a patcher that adds the necessary modules to the official version of the APK file. This approach ensures high security, since you control the assembly process yourself.

The installation process requires care. You need to download the original APK file of a certain version (for example, from the resource APKMirror), then run ReVanced Manager, select the necessary patches (ad blocking, return of dislikes, SponsorBlock) and apply them. After successful compilation, you receive a fully functional application with advanced functionality. It takes time, but the result is worth it.

There are also ready-made assemblies from third-party developers that already contain all the modifications. However, their use carries certain risks. By installing software from unverified sources, you potentially trust access to your account to an unknown person. Always check file hashes and the reputation of the developer on forums like 4PDA or Reddit.

DNS traffic filtering method

An alternative and very effective method is setting up a private DNS at the operating system level Android. This method does not require installing additional applications or obtaining root access. The idea is that your phone sends requests to a server that automatically blocks known advertising domains, returning an empty response instead of advertising content.

To implement this method, you will need the address of a reliable DNS service, for example AdGuard DNS or NextDNS. The setup is done through the system menu: you need to go to the network settings section and enter the server address. This will block advertising not only in YouTube, but also in most other applications and browsers on the device.

โ˜‘๏ธ Setting up DNS filtering

Done: 0 / 5

However, the DNS method has its limitations. It can't skip ads inside a video stream as gracefully as software patches. Instead of a commercial, you may see a black screen, a playback error, or a message that the content is unavailable. In addition, this method does not remove visual elements, such as banners under videos or built-in promotional blocks in the interface.

Blocking through local proxies (AdGuard, Blokada)

Applications that work on the principle of a local VPN proxy create a virtual tunnel on the device. All traffic passes through this tunnel, where it is filtered according to established rules. The leaders here are AdGuard (paid version for Android) and the free open-source project Blokada. Unlike DNS, these applications can filter HTTPS traffic more deeply if you install their security certificate.

Installing a certificate CA Certificate allows an application to โ€œlookโ€ inside a secure connection and cut out advertising modules before they even reach the playback buffer. This greatly improves blocking efficiency. However, the process of installing a certificate requires several steps in the device's security menu, which may seem complicated to beginners.

This gives the application the right to analyze encrypted traffic.

The main disadvantage of such solutions is constant operation in the background, which can increase battery consumption. In addition, some banking applications or games with anti-cheat protection may conflict with local VPN and refuse to launch. In such cases, you have to add applications to exceptions.

Risks and security when using mods

By using unofficial clients, you violate the terms of use of the service GoogleTheoretically, the company can block your account, although in practice there are mass blocks for using mods (without malicious activity) was not noticed. However, there is always a risk, especially if you use an account for business or monetization.

The main danger lies in the download source. By downloading ready-made APK files from dubious sites, you risk infecting your device with miners, password stealers or Trojans. Always use trusted repositories, such as GitHub official developers or reputable ones. forums. Check application signatures and community reviews.

โš ๏ธ Attention: Never enter your main Google account information into unverified applications. Use a separate, secondary account to test modified software.

It is also worth remembering the dependence on the developer. If the project is abandoned, the application will stop working after the next YouTube API update. Unlike official services, there is no guarantee of support. Choose projects with an active community and regular code updates.

Solving problems with reproduction and updating

A common problem with modified clients is an error when starting or the application crashes. Most often this is due to the fact that the version YouTubeon which the patch is applied is outdated or, conversely, too new and the patches have not yet been adapted. In such cases, clearing the application data cache or completely reinstalling it using an APK file of a different version helps.

If you use ReVanced Manager, keep an eye on the "Patches" tab. It tells you which versions of the base application are supported. Do not try to patch a random version from APKMirror, check the build number. Sometimes disabling certain modules helps, for example, those responsible for experimental interface functions.

To diagnose problems, you can use Logcat or built-in error reports in the patcher applications themselves. Log analysis allows you to understand at what stage the failure occurs: during initialization, video loading, or authorization. Is it possible to get an account banned for using mods?

The likelihood of a Google account being blocked for using modified YouTube clients is extremely low, but formally this is a violation of the terms of use. Google blocks access to the API for the application itself more often than it bans users. However, it is not recommended to risk your main account.

Does SponsorBlock work on modified clients?

Yes, in most modern builds (ReVanced, ReVanced Extended) the SponsorBlock module is built in by default. It automatically skips sponsor inserts, greetings, requests to subscribe and other integrations marked up by the community.

Are root access needed to block ads?

No, modern methods (DNS, local VPN, modified APKs) do not require root access. Root may only be needed to systemically block ads through the hosts file, but this is an outdated and less flexible method.

Why do ads still appear after setup?

This may be due to caching old ads, using an outdated version of the application, or blocking update servers. Try clearing the application cache, updating patches or changing the DNS server.
